About Residence by Investment Law in Douala, Cameroon

Residence by Investment in Douala, Cameroon allows foreign individuals to obtain temporary or permanent residency in the country by making a significant investment in the local economy. This program is designed to attract foreign investors and stimulate economic growth in Cameroon.

6. What are the residency renewal requirements for Residence by Investment in Douala, Cameroon?

Residency renewal requirements for Residence by Investment in Douala, Cameroon may include maintaining the investment for a specified period, demonstrating continued financial stability, and complying with local laws and regulations.

8. What documentation is required for a Residence by Investment application in Douala, Cameroon?

Documentation requirements for a Residence by Investment application in Douala, Cameroon may include proof of investment, personal identification documents, financial statements, and any additional documents required by the authorities.
